    Hcg

    Ok I hear we have a doctor aboard. So this question is for the doctor or anyone that really knows.

    HCG will bring the boys back home. But does HCG raise the sperm count. In other words, can a person do all the gear he wants and then use HCG to raise his sperm count so he can impregnate a woman?

    This question results from another bodybuilding site where a Administrator tells a guy to go ahead and use what ever amounts of gear he wants and at the end just use HCG to raise his sperm count back up so him and his wife can have a child. He said that it will bring the testicles back to normal which it's the testicles that make the sperm. So if there brought back to normal, the sperm will be back to normal.

    HMG (follicle stimulation hormone relation) is supposed to raise the sperm count but HCG (leutenizing hormone related) will be sufficient on its own, or HCG with nolvadex post cycle.

    http://arbl.cvmbs.colostate.edu/hboo...pit/lhfsh.html

    He can still have full testicles and low sperm count, however over a period of say 6 months if he was shut down hard he could probably get it up enough for pregnancy. There are many people on for MOST of the year on hard cycles who use HCG during their cycles and get their wives pregnant when not trying, then there are other people who do short cycles and can't get anyone pregnant while trying.

    My FSH is in the gutter 4 months post-cycle, even though I used hcg and the nuts are full. Low FSH leads to low sperm count. I don't think HCG will help you get a biscuit in the oven because it doesn't seem to raise FSH, which is responsible for sperm count.
